What is a Stackable Tumble Dryer?

A stackable tumble dryer is a compact drying option designed to be placed on top of a cleaning maker, thus conserving floor space. They are generally built to fit standard laundry measurements, making them an ideal alternative for different living scenarios. Stackable dryers been available in various styles, consisting of ventless, condensing, and heatpump dryers, each providing unique benefits.

Functions to Look For

When looking for a stackable tumble dryer, it's necessary to think about several key features. Here's a list of essential features:

  1. Capacity: Choose a dryer with a capacity that fits your household size. Normal capabilities vary from 4.0 to 8.0 cu. ft.

  2. Drying Programs: Look for designs that offer numerous drying cycles, such as fragile, durable, and timed drying choices.

  3. Energy Efficiency Rating: Appliances that boast high energy effectiveness can substantially minimize electrical power expenses.

  4. Ventilation Options: Depending on your home setup, select a vented, ventless, or heatpump design.

  5. Sound Levels: If your laundry space is close to living areas, think about selecting a design with a low decibel rating.

  6. Smart Features: Some contemporary appliances come equipped with Wi-Fi capabilities, allowing users to manage and monitor their dryer remotely.

How to Set Up a Stackable Tumble Dryer

Here's a simple detailed guide to assist you set up your stackable tumble dryer:

  1. Choose the Right Location: Ensure you have a sturdy, flat surface that can support both the cleaning machine and dryer.

  2. Purchase a Stacking Kit: Most manufacturers provide a stacking kit developed to protect the dryer on top of the washer.

  3. Set up the Dryer: Follow the maker's instructions to position and securely connect the dryer to the cleaning maker using the stacking kit.

  4. Connect the Power Supply: Plug the dryer into an appropriate power outlet that meets the model's requirements.

  5. Check the Setup: Run a dryer cycle to make sure everything is operating correctly and that there are no uncommon sounds or concerns.

Maintenance Tips for Stackable Tumble Dryers

Correct maintenance makes sure the longevity and performance of your stackable tumble dryer. Here's a list of maintenance pointers:

  1. Clean the Lint Filter: Regularly tidy the lint filter after each use to avoid fires and enhance effectiveness.

  2. Examine Venting: If you have a vented dryer, occasionally check and clean up the vent and ductwork to prevent blockages.

  3. Deep Clean: Once a month, wipe down the drum, doors, and other surfaces with a damp cloth.

  4. Inspect Hoses: Inspect all tubes for indications of wear or leakages and replace them as needed.

  5. Expert Service: Consider having your appliance professionally serviced every number of years to guarantee ideal efficiency.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Can any tumble dryer be stacked?

No, not all tumble dryers are created to be stacked. Constantly check the manufacturer's specs to guarantee the model is stackable.

2. How do I understand if my stackable dryer is energy-efficient?

Search for the Energy Star label on the dryer, which suggests compliance with energy performance requirements.

3. Can I utilize a stackable tumble dryer in a small laundry room?

Yes! Stackable dryers are particularly developed for smaller sized spaces and can make laundry tasks far more workable.

4. Is installation tough?

Most users find the setup of stackable tumble dryers straightforward, specifically with the aid of an installation set. However, expert installation is recommended for those not sure.

5. Do stackable tumble dryers feature a warranty?

The majority of stackable dryers come with a manufacturer's warranty, which typically covers parts for one year and may vary for labor. Always inspect the warranty details before purchase.
